Pakistan conducts another successful test fire of cruise missile Babur

F.P. Report

RAWALPINDI: Pakistan conducted another successful test fire of indigenously developed Submarine Launched Cruise Missile Babur having a range of 450 kms.

The Missile was fired from an underwater dynamic platform, which successfully engaged its target with precise accuracy; meeting all the flight parameters.

SLCM Babur is capable of delivering various types of payloads and incorporates state of the art technologies including underwater controlled propulsion, advanced guidance and navigation features.

SLCM Babur provides Pakistan Credible Second Strike Capability, augmenting the existing deterrence regime. Development of this capability also reflects Pakistan’s response to provocative nuclear strategies and posture being pursued in the neighborhood through induction of nuclear submarines and ship-borne nuclear missiles; leading to nuclearization of Indian Ocean Region.
